**Ticket: Offline sync failing — expired credentials (TerraTally field app)**

Surveyors in the Calder Basin pilot report offline mode won't re-sync; queued submissions bounce with 401s. Root cause: the embedded service credential for the Rookline ingest API expired last Thursday. Workaround until the 4.2 patch ships: manually update the credential in the app's diagnostics panel. The replacement key for the Rookline ingest service is below.

app token of hawif-kafof = kto15_B3AN0KfpZRy4TLc

Artifact signing for the Larkspur profile-store shard migration. All shard rebalance bundles must be signed before the orchestrator will apply them to production rings. Build the bundle with the standard shardctl pipeline, verify the checksum manifest, then sign. Unsigned bundles are quarantined automatically and a release manager is paged. Sign the bundle using the key shown below.

deploy key for kagup-bawig: bky9_ZMq28eTw9

Reviewers checking migrations for Ledgerpine should confirm the expand-contract pattern: new columns land first, dual-writes ship behind a flag, and drops happen only after two release cycles. The staging environment mirrors production's replica topology, so lock-timeout behavior there is representative. Migrations run through the `pinecart` runner, which refuses any statement holding an exclusive lock longer than the configured ceiling. Each environment's runner reads the configuration values shown below.

config for tagaf-bawif:
[norok]
host = norok.ordinworks.local
user = norok_svc
database = norok_prod

Every plugin manifest must pin exact versions, including transitive dependencies resolved through the lockfile. Ranges and wildcards are rejected at publish time. Exceptions exist for security patch releases, which may float within a patch band if explicitly whitelisted by the platform team. If you are unsure whether your dependency qualifies, assume it does not and pin it. The full policy, rationale, and the exception request workflow are documented on the internal page below.

wiki page, bawig-yawep: https://jenkins.nelvrotech.local/ticket/build/projects/view/view/pages/view/a285c2b5588ad4f337d9b5f2